New Regulation on Plastic Materials

A new regulation that amends regulation 10/2011/EC comes into force on December 30th 2011.

The amendment concerns the uptake of a number of new substances in the positive list in Annex I in Regulation 10/2011/EC. Furhtermore a number of substances get new specific migration limits – for instance the specific migration limit for melamine changes from 30 mg/kg to 2,5 mg/kg. A couple of substances will have changed usage, meaning that they can no longer be used as additives but as monomers.

Regulation 1282/2011/EC presents a transition period that allows the industry to adjust the production to the new rules. Thus materials that have been marketed legally before January 1st 2012 can be marketed until January 1st 2013 in order to allow an exhaustion of stock.
